{"object_kind":"push","event_name":"push","before":"c579d1d83971394a64df750eb2877f219fa04c75","after":"7fa44ef8d0b2f603bd826d399718cef8cf6a800a","ref":"refs/heads/master","ref_protected":true,"checkout_sha":"7fa44ef8d0b2f603bd826d399718cef8cf6a800a","message":null,"user_id":5223,"user_name":"Julian Bouzas","user_username":"julian","user_email":"julian.bouzas@collabora.com","user_avatar":"https://gitlab.freedesktop.org/uploads/-/system/user/avatar/5223/avatar.png","project_id":2941,"project":{"id":2941,"name":"wireplumber","description":"Session / policy manager implementation for PipeWire","web_url":"https://gitlab.freedesktop.org/pipewire/wireplumber","avatar_url":null,"git_ssh_url":"git@ssh.gitlab.freedesktop.org:pipewire/wireplumber.git","git_http_url":"https://gitlab.freedesktop.org/pipewire/wireplumber.git","namespace":"PipeWire","visibility_level":20,"path_with_namespace":"pipewire/wireplumber","default_branch":"master","ci_config_path":"","homepage":"https://gitlab.freedesktop.org/pipewire/wireplumber","url":"git@ssh.gitlab.freedesktop.org:pipewire/wireplumber.git","ssh_url":"git@ssh.gitlab.freedesktop.org:pipewire/wireplumber.git","http_url":"https://gitlab.freedesktop.org/pipewire/wireplumber.git"},"commits":[{"id":"7fa44ef8d0b2f603bd826d399718cef8cf6a800a","message":"find-preferred-profile: Add new 'bluetooth.profile-preference' setting\n\nThis setting will use the best quality or latency profiles for BT devices if\navailable. HSP/HFP profiles will always be ignored. The setting is a string that\nonly accepts 'quality' and 'latency' strings. Any other value will be treated\nthe same way as the 'quality' value.\n","title":"find-preferred-profile: Add new 'bluetooth.profile-preference' setting","timestamp":"2026-04-30T07:35:38-04:00","url":"https://gitlab.freedesktop.org/pipewire/wireplumber/-/commit/7fa44ef8d0b2f603bd826d399718cef8cf6a800a","author":{"name":"Julian Bouzas","email":"julian.bouzas@collabora.com"},"added":[],"modified":["po/conf.pot","src/config/wireplumber.conf","src/scripts/device/find-preferred-profile.lua","src/scripts/device/select-profile.lua"],"removed":[]}],"total_commits_count":1,"push_options":{},"repository":{"name":"wireplumber","url":"git@ssh.gitlab.freedesktop.org:pipewire/wireplumber.git","description":"Session / policy manager implementation for PipeWire","homepage":"https://gitlab.freedesktop.org/pipewire/wireplumber","git_http_url":"https://gitlab.freedesktop.org/pipewire/wireplumber.git","git_ssh_url":"git@ssh.gitlab.freedesktop.org:pipewire/wireplumber.git","visibility_level":20}}